StartBehavior
このプロパティは、OracleConnection.BeginSessionlessTransaction()でセッションレス・トランザクション開始動作を指定します。
宣言
// C#
public OracleSessionlessTransactionStartBehavior StartBehavior { get; set; }プロパティ値
セッションレス・トランザクションの開始動作を指定するOracleSessionlessTransactionStartBehavior列挙。
備考
StartBehaviorがOracleSessionlessTransactionStartBehavior.StartBeforeExecutionに設定されている場合、接続はOracleConnection.BeginSessionlessTransaction()のセッションレス・トランザクションに関連付けられます。ただし、トランザクションは最初のOracleCommand SQL実行時にのみ開始されます。
StartBehaviorがOracleSessionlessTransactionStartBehavior.StartImmediateに設定されている場合、OracleConnection.BeginSessionlessTransaction()が呼び出されるとただちにセッションレス・トランザクションが開始されます。